Frequently Asked Questions about Edgewater
How much are Studio apartments in Edgewater?
There are currently 5,587 Studio Apartments in Edgewater with rent ranges from $1,600 to $6,824 with an average price of $3,062.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Edgewater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Edgewater ranges from $1,150 to $14,556 with an average monthly rent of $3,722.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Edgewater c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Edgewater range from $1,395 to $29,360.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$4,663.
How expensive are Edgewater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 1,219 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Edgewater on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$2,600 to $46,870 - averaging $6,068 for the location.
